The Proofide tin is quite small but you only need about a thumbnail size of Proofide to condition your saddle. The 25g Proofide tin about the size of a very small shoe polish tin. The Proofide smells like citronella (slight lemon scent) and is about the consistency of Vaseline. Again, only a very small amount is needed per application. The polishing cloth measures 13" x 13" square (33cm x 33cm) which more than large enough for the job. It feels like a slightly thicker eyeglass cleaning cloth. The cloth looks like it will get dirty and ratty relatively quickly so try to use one corner until that corner become dirty then move to the next corner. The included spanner measures 3.75" long (approx 9.5cm). It feels solid and of good quality. Note that the spanner only needs to be used if/when the saddle becomes very saggy. A saggy saddle takes years and years to develop so you wont need to use a spanner on a new saddle but its nice to have one when the saddle no longer offers proper support and needs to be tensioned. The kit comes with a fold-out leaflet with basic instruction on application of the Proofide in almost every language imaginable. Basically, you take a very small amount (approx thumbnail size) and rub it into the top side (smooth side) of the leather saddle with your fingers. If you do not have fenders then you should apply the Proofide in the same manner mentioned above to the underside of the saddle. Then let the Proofide absorb/dry. Once dry, buff the saddles topside with the included cloth -- no need to buff the underside. (I usually apply the Proofide at night, let it soak in while I sleep then buff it in the morning and ride my bike.) Important note: If you use too much Proofide the dye from the saddle can very well leech off onto your clothing! So use Proofide sparingly as stated above or be prepared to wear black pants/bike shorts. If you are fearful of staining your clothes, you can put a plastic bag over the Brooks until any fear of staining has passed. The kit is very expensive considering but it is official Brooks and Brooks Proofide is the only substance you should use on your Brooks saddle to condition and protect it. If you use anything other than Proofide you void the warranty and risk damaging the saddle. A Brooks saddle is a great investment. With proper care, your Brooks can last you 20+ years so this kit, even though a bit pricey, is worth every penny. (Note: I would have given it 5 stars if it wasnt so expensive.) |
